PER CURIAM.

The Wayne County Prosecutor brings this appeal as of right from an order of the Wayne County Circuit Court denying plaintiff's petition for an order of superintending control requiring defendant Recorder's Court Judge Samuel C. Gardner to bind over one Sandra Buckner on a charge of second-degree murder.
